<p><br/></p><p>I've always wondered how I'd answer if someone looked at me and asked</p><p>‘Who are you?’</p><p>Seems easy right? But who I'm I really outside of being my parents' daughter, my sister's siblings, my brother's little sister and the family's last born?</p><p>Identity has always been something that I struggle with </p><p><br/></p><p>So maybe I'd smile and say my name </p><p>But even that was given to me and have I earned it?</p><p>Maybe I've not had it completely easy</p><p>But I've had it easy enough to just be without needing to discover, to not think about who I want to be in a room full of people that don't know me</p><p><br/></p><p>I envy people who know who they are</p><p>They might not have it all figured out </p><p>But somehow they shine so bright; maybe to me</p><p>But they have a drive, a goal, and endgame </p><p>A fire that burns within them and refuse to be weathered even by the cruelest of conditions </p><p>Maybe that's direction, but doesn't it come together?</p><p>Either ways I want it</p><p>Sometimes when it gets too exhausting </p><p>I find myself pausing and asking myself if it's worth it </p><p>But I don't have an alternative, so I cling to familiarity </p><p>So if you see me trying and working, it's not because I know what I'm doing </p><p>It's because I don't know what I'd rather be doing </p><p>Maybe that's fear in all it's glory</p><p><br/></p><p>To my shadow I'd say </p><p>“I struggle with self esteem and confidence, saying no feels like delivering a death sentence, constant self doubt is my motivation and I judge myself harsher than the world.</p><p>I'm comfortable with the people I know (through circumstances)but I can't hold conversations with a stranger for the life of me</p><p>I feel too strongly, it gets overwhelming </p><p>Wondering if I invent these feelings to fill a void that's supposed to be there</p><p>when i find no reason to attach my emotions to I brush it off </p><p>Often times I confuse holding yourself in high regard to arrogance </p><p>And putting one's self down to humility “</p><p><br/></p><p>I feel like people always think that answer has to come in a sentence </p><p>But I'm not a full package yet</p><p>So would you sit with me while I recite a whole history of ‘who I think I am’</p><p><br/></p><p>Maybe these are all flaws, but they're who I am now</p><p>Not who I want to be </p><p>Maybe that's why I don't know how to answer</p><p>B</p><p>ecause I'm not quite where I want to be </p>
